Cherry blossoms: a microcosm of the global climate crisis

6 months ago

(This blog was co-authored by EDF Climate Scientist Fiona Lo) Washington D.C.’s famous cherry blossoms are once again blooming earlier than expected.   In fact, this year’s peak bloom occurred two and a half weeks earlier than the average over the past 100 years, due to near-record warm temperatures in March.  This ranks as the second […]

Resolving scientific uncertainties in nature-based climate solutions: Location, location, location

6 months ago

The world needs nature-based climate solutions (NbCS). These approaches use conservation, restoration, and management of natural and agricultural systems to retain existing, and sequester additional, carbon while reducing emissions of CO2 and other greenhouse gases. NbCS have been suggested to meet 20-30% of the world’s climate goals. Correspondingly, nature-based actions are included in the national […]
